Barn fire fully involved near Route 104 and Queens Farms Road, Martville NY
Heads up: This post was detected from real-time dispatch audio. Information may be incomplete, and the situation may evolve. Always verify using official agency releases.
Fire departments responded to a fully involved barn fire near Route 104 at Queens Farms Road and Sanford Road. Multiple teams attended and a second alarm was requested for additional support.
